Name of the Condition
- Contusion and laceration of cerebrum, unspecified, with loss of consciousness greater than 24 hours with return to pre-existing conscious level
- Medical term: S06.335
Summary
Contusion and laceration of the cerebrum, unspecified, with loss of consciousness greater than 24 hours with return to pre-existing conscious level refers to traumatic injury involving bruising (contusion) and tearing (laceration) of brain tissue in the cerebrum, where the specific location is not further defined. The condition includes loss of consciousness lasting more than 24 hours, followed by a return to the patient’s pre-injury conscious level. The cerebrum, responsible for higher cognitive functions, motor control, and sensory processing, is affected, potentially leading to focal neurological deficits depending on the injury’s extent and location.
Causes
This condition typically results from external forces applied to the head, such as motor vehicle accidents, falls, or physical assaults. Blunt or penetrating trauma can cause localized damage to the cerebrum, leading to contusion and laceration. The injury may involve bleeding, swelling, or tissue disruption, with the duration of loss of consciousness reflecting the injury’s impact on brain function.

Diagnosis
Diagnosis involves a combination of clinical evaluation and imaging studies. A thorough neurological examination assesses cognitive function, motor skills, and sensory responses. Imaging, such as a CT scan or MRI, helps visualize brain tissue damage, bleeding, or swelling. The duration of loss of consciousness and return to pre-injury conscious level are critical clinical details for classification. Additional tests, like EEG, may be used to evaluate seizure activity or brain function.
Treatment Options
Treatment focuses on stabilizing the patient and managing symptoms. Immediate care may include monitoring for increased intracranial pressure, administering medications to reduce swelling, or addressing bleeding. Rehabilitation, such as physical, occupational, or speech therapy, may be necessary to address neurological deficits. In severe cases, surgery may be required to remove damaged tissue or relieve pressure.

Tips for Medical Coders
Document the duration of loss of consciousness and confirmation of return to the pre-existing conscious level. Ensure clinical notes specify the absence of ongoing altered consciousness or coma. The code S06.335 requires clear evidence of loss of consciousness exceeding 24 hours with full recovery to baseline.
